The Model Bits

BASIC KIT

  • Revell of Germany (05009) – discontinued
    1/144 German submarine Type VIID "Minenleger"
    Revell 05009

 

Eduard

  • U-boat VIID (17022)
    Overall PE details for U-boat VIID

 

Griffon Models

  • WWII German U-boote Type VIID (N144002)
    PE details for U-boat, also includes metal torpedo, periscopes, 20mm gun barrel, 88mm deck gun barrel

 

RC Subs

  • PE detail set for VIID U-boat (LINK)
    Extensive detail set with numerous fine hull & tower details, plus a full PE deck + mine silo

 

Schatton-Modellbau

  • Gun barrel (2,0cm)
